yeah, the only way to beat those games is to absolutely pound the felt when the deck is favorable, although that's the easiest way to get marked a counter and politely comped a dinner at a restaurant away from the hotel, for good. The variance is awful, though - it's truly a long-run plan, a la the famed MIT Blackjack Team (who had a 7-figure bankroll and 10-15 players to get the number of hands high enough).
If you're playing low or moderate and want to keep the variance low, BJ Switch is by far the best option.
